What exactly are dental implants?

In order to replace missing teeth, Dr. Riemer can provide you with dental implants in St. Albert. The treatment involves the insertion of a titanium post into the bone, providing a platform on which an artificial tooth can be attached. Usually the post is placed first, and the area is then allowed to heal for several months. After the healing process, the artificial tooth is then attached to the post.

Advantages of Dental Implants

In the past, dentures and bridges were just about the only two options used to treat tooth loss. Nowadays, however, dental implants are recommended as they provide a long-term solution, are more comfortable and natural looking, and may help prevent further tooth loss.

Dental implants can also protect the bone; they fill a gap and prevent the jawbone from shrinking. This means that the shape of your jaw and your appearance can be preserved.

Are You a Candidate for Dental Implants in St. Albert?

Though dental implants can be used to replace missing teeth in nearly any patient, there are some requirements in order to undergo the procedure. Patients must have adequate bone in the jaw to support the implant and fuse with the metal post. Healthy gums, free of periodontal disease are also a requirement to ensure everything heals properly after the procedure.
